Search engine optimization ( SEO) is the process of improving the volume and quality of traffic to a website from search engines via natural (organic) search results. Typically, those sites that are in the top locations on search engine result pages receive vastly greater traffic than those sites that rank low or don’t show up at all. SEO is a crucial aspect of the continued success of almost every high-ranking website on the internet.
While SEO is very important, the goal of creating a website should be to add value to the online community and provide unique, relevant information. If your goal is to make some quick cash, there are ways to achieve that. However, many of the tactics necessary for get-rich-quick schemes will eventually become obsolete as algorithms improve and policing by search engine companies increases.
Google, Yahoo, and the other search engines work hard to provide searchers with the most relevant answers to their queries, implementing filters and modifying their algorithms to reward page relevance and penalize pages for artificially generated rankings.
To ensure long-term online success, I recommend focusing a large effort on developing and maintaining the most useful content and resources possible.
